In the heart of the South Wairarapa, Martinborough has become one of the most popular tourist destinations in the lower North Island. Known primarily for its world-class wine, the once sleepy rural town has quietly transformed into a beautiful, bustling village.

With the town laid out in the shape of the Union Jack and the village square slap bang in the centre, the town has a feeling and soul that makes its neighbouring towns envious - and the planners of those towns look silly. Bars, cafes and restaurants are dotted around the perimeter of the square, creating a vibrant hub and heart of this great wee community.

Many Wellingtonian's have made Martinborough their weekend retreat and envy those who live there permanently. It's a fantastic place to raise a family; the locals are laid back and hospitable. With the Tararua Ranges on your doorstep and the Southern coastline a short drive away, there is no shortage of adventure available.
